Release: 17 Apr 2008
Release: 22 Aug 2005
Release: 24 Jun 2015
Release: 31 Dec 2010
Release: 19 Dec 2013
Release: 05 Aug 2017
Release: 06 Apr 2019
Release: 26 Jun 2009
Release: 30 Sep 2020
Release: 13 Nov 2020
Release: 08 Aug 2018
Release: 31 Dec 2020
Release: 23 Mar 2024
Release: 19 Jan 2021
Release: 04 Dec 2020
Release: 21 Feb 2021
Release: 09 Oct 2024